US markets hold near records as fresh data keeps Fed on track to cut rates
Business Standard
|September 12, 2025
Wall Street is holding near its record levels following mixed US data that likely keeps the path clear for the Federal Reserve to cut interest rates in order to boost the economy.
The S&P 500 rose 0.3 per cent early Thursday after setting an all-time high in each of the prior two days. The Dow Jones Industrial Average was up 95 points, and the Nasdaq composite rose 0.4 per cent. Treasury yields also remained relatively calm following the economic reports, which Wall Street took as cementing the case for a cut to interest rates at the Fed's meeting next week.
